YETI Family

Camping product line designed for family lifestyle.


While at RISD, I was in a Business Innovation Class. In 2 weeks, I worked collaboratively with 3 other students to identify YETI's brand essence and find opportunities for growth. Our proposed camping product line is designed to expand YETI by 20% by integrating the family market in to YETI's business model.
